What Are Freestyle Trap Beats?

To be aware the importance of freestyle trap beats, it's important to first break down what a freestyle beat in fact is. In easy terms, a freestyle beat is an crucial track that is developed for musicians to rap or sing over without the need for pre-written verses or melodies. It's implied to motivate off-the-cuff efficiencies, encouraging rap artists to supply spontaneous and usually more raw, moving verses.

A freestyle type beat varies slightly from a routine instrumental in that it's structured in a way that gives artists area to breathe. These beats typically have less melodious components, leaving room for intricate flows and effective wordplay. They're likewise usually a lot more recurring than typical song instrumentals, making sure that the rapper or singer can easily find their groove and ride the beat without obtaining shed in complicated setups.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Currently, within the territory of freestyle beats, there is a details subset referred to as freestyle trap beat. Trap songs, stemming from the southerly United States, is identified by huge use of 808 bass drums, quick hi-hat patterns, and dark, moody tunes. It's a sound that has grown in appeal over the years, turning into one of one of the most influential categories in contemporary r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these signature elements and fuse them with the freedom and versatility of freestyle beats, leading to a efficient combination. These beats are excellent for musicians seeking to bring energy and aggressiveness to their knowledgeables while still keeping the liberty to discover various flows and designs.

DaBaby Type Beat: A Modern Freestyle Star

Among the many variations of freestyle trap beats, the DaBaby type beat has become one of the most desired. DaBaby type beats are inspired by the signature audio of the North Carolina rapper DaBaby, known for his rapid-fire distribution, appealing hooks, and compelling production. These beats commonly include rapid paces, punchy 808s, and minimalistic yet aggressive tunes, making them ideal for high-energy freestyle efficiencies.

Why DaBaby Type Beats Work So good for Freestyles

1. Rapid Paces: The quick rate of a DaBaby type beat urges rappers to supply speedy flows, compeling them to think on their feet and press their lyrical limits.
2. Simple Yet Memorable Tunes: Unlike some trap beats that can be overly complicated, DaBaby type beats are often constructed around straightforward, repeated melodies that leave area for the rapper's vocals to radiate.
3. Hard-Hitting Drums: The hostile percussion in these beats includes an element of seriousness, driving the artist to match the beat's intensity with their verses.

Whether you're a follower of DaBaby's songs or otherwise, there's no denying the influence his audio has carried modern-day freestyle society. The DaBaby type beat is a staple in the freestyle beat universe, offering artists a platform to display their rate, accuracy, and personal appeal.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that music producers use free of cost use, commonly for non-commercial purposes. While the beats can be used for demos, freestyles, and social networks web content, artists usually need to shop a permit if they wish to release the tune commercially (i.e., on streaming platforms or for sale).

This model has been a game-changer, enabling young musicians to trying out their sound, practice their freestyling, and develop an on-line presence without having to bother with production expenses.
